I was for 5 years the Unit commander of a Young Marines unit. After moving and giving up the unit, I have been looking for another active one to join.
It is a great way to teach and mold young children. They start at 8years old. It was great watching them learn and grow. Best of all, they learned to teach each other. The units are supervised by adults, but ran by the Young Marines.
